Subject: [PATCHv2.1 1/3] ASoC: Move DAPM paths from DAPM context to snd_soc_card
Date: Tue, 14 Dec 2010 12:18:30 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1292321912-24765-2-git-send-email-jhnikula@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1292321912-24765-1-git-send-email-jhnikula@gmail.com>
Decoupling DAPM paths from DAPM context is a first prerequisite when
extending ASoC core to cross-device paths. This patch is almost a nullop and
does not allow to construct cross-device setup but the path clean-up part in
dapm_free_widgets is prepared to remove cross-device paths between a device
being removed and others.
